The Benefits of Electric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are a great way to increase your independence and enable you to get out and about without the need for others to push you along. The increased sense of independence among people who are older and disabled frequently encourages them to be more active and reduces loneliness.
Cost
The price of mobility scooters varies based on the model and features of the scooter. For example, four-wheel scooters are usually more expensive than three-wheel models. Additionally, all terrain scooters tend to cost more than in-home scooters. The cost of a scooter can be affected by its weight and size. For example, larger and heavier scooters will require more power than smaller ones.
A mobility scooter is an electric device that helps those with limited strength and stamina get around. Seniors who cannot walk or use a cane, but still need some support, often use mobility scooters. Mobility scooters are extremely beneficial for those with disabling or systemic conditions such as fibromyalgia. arthritis, multiple sclerosis and diabetes.
Most scooters are 3- or 4-wheel models. 3-wheel scooters offer greater portability They are also smaller and lighter and can be stored more easily in the trunk. These scooters are not suitable for indoor use as they are less stable on uneven or bumpy surfaces. Four-wheel scooters are an excellent choice for outdoor and rough terrain because they provide more stability and have a larger base and sturdier tires.
When choosing a scooter, you should also consider its drive range. This is the length it can travel with a single charge. Anyone who plans to use their scooter frequently for long distances should choose a model with a longer drive range. People who have to transport their scooters on a regular base must ensure that the most heavy parts of the scooter are easily lifted.
Some scooters are equipped with front and rear suspension that assists in absorbing the impact of driving on rough or uneven surfaces. This can enhance comfort and provide an easier, more comfortable ride. Many scooters have storage space for carrying things. This can be a great convenience to people who want to bring their scooter with them on vacations. Some scooters even have an under-seat storage compartment and others come with convenient front and tiller storage.
Safety
The safety of collapsible electric mobility scooter mobility scooters is a major concern for many people who use them. Although they are extremely secure contrasted with other vehicles and pedestrians, there are still some issues that must be addressed. This includes the requirement to wear a helmet and the need for proper maintenance. Additionally, it is important to familiarize yourself with local laws and regulations pertaining to scooters.
One of the most important features of an electric scooter is an effective brake system. It is essential to have a strong brake system, particularly in areas with high traffic. A lot of models have brakes that can stop the scooter in seconds and ensure an enjoyable ride. Some models have a speed-limiter which helps riders maintain a safe speed and reduces the risk of a crash.
A high-quality suspension is yet another safety feature of electric scooters. This provides a smooth and comfortable ride, reducing the strain on the joints of riders and backs. It also improves stability on uneven or slick surfaces.
Battery is another vital component of electric scooters. Certain models have lithium-ion battery packs that can cause a fire hazard in the event of damage. This can be caused by overcharging, poor storage, or exposure to extreme temperatures. To avoid this, it is recommended to follow the manufacturer's instructions on maintenance and use of batteries.
It is essential to be aware of the local laws when you use an electric mobility scooter foldable scooter. It is also crucial to maintain a healthy relationship with other road users, such as cyclists and pedestrians. Maintain a safe distance from cyclists and pedestrians.
It is a good thing to consult with your doctor or occupational therapist prior to using a mobility scooter for the first time to make sure that you are secure to do so. Before you make a decision, it is a good idea for you to test the scooter. It is also important to consider whether you require ramps or parking spaces for your scooter, and also how much weight it can support. It is important to keep in mind that you'll require charging the battery on a regular basis.
Mobility
cheap electric mobility scooters for adults mobility scooters are a secure and efficient way to help people with impaired mobility regain their independence. They are typically less expensive than cars and require less maintenance. They also come with a variety of accessories that make them more comfortable and practical. Whatever scooter you pick it is essential to test it out to ensure it's solid and gives you confidence. It's also important to read the user's manual and understand how to use it correctly.
Electric scooters provide a more controlled ride than wheelchairs. Electric scooters have brakes that are similar to those used on bicycles. They come with one lever that can be used for the braking and acceleration. The brakes can be operated without having to disconnect the throttle or press the accelerator pedal. They can also be applied manually, which is helpful in parking or stopping on an uphill slope.
Many manufacturers create their scooters to meet various needs of users. Seats can be adjusted to offer the best comfort and convenience. Some seats feature lumbar support, extra padding and power height adjustments. The tiller (the steering column of the scooter) can also be adjusted. The tiller on smaller scooters is typically thinner, which makes it easier to turn. On larger scooters, the tiller is thicker and more stable.
Class 3 scooters must be equipped with a full set or mirrors and lights in order to be legally driven on the road. They generally have more power and can travel at speeds that are higher than smaller scooters. These big scooters can be used to replace cars and are equipped with windscreens.
Many people who require mobility scooters are eligible to Medicare and Medicaid coverage, which can reduce or even eliminate cost of the devices. People who live near the poverty line may be able access a mobility device if they apply for supplemental social benefits.
Environment
Electric scooters offer a wide range of benefits for the environment, including no tailpipe emissions, and less energy consumption. However their environmental footprint is contingent on many factors, such as the source of electricity that they use to charge them, and the sustainability of their manufacturing processes. In addition, their end-of life management is vital to reducing their environmental impact. Utilizing renewable energy sources to charge scooters and batteries and adopting a responsible disposal plan can help reduce their environmental footprint.

The environmental impact of mobility scooters is assessed in four phases: production and maintenance, operation and disposal. The process of manufacturing mobility scooters entails the mining and extraction of raw materials that can have a significant impact on the environment. The manufacturing of the vehicle's parts and assembly can generate high levels of CO2. These impacts can be mitigated by using sustainable manufacturing methods and sourcing raw materials from responsible suppliers.
The operations portion of a mobility scooter can have greater impact than the production process, but it is able to be reduced by using low carbon electric power and implementing good driving practices. Maintenance and servicing of e-scooters is also green. Idealy, scooters are collected daily to be charged and batteries recycled or reused when they are no longer working.
